| Equipment Type | Purpose | Mandatory For |
|---|---|---|
| Fire Extinguishers | Control small fires | All buildings |
| Fire Alarm Systems | Early fire detection | Commercial & residential |
| Sprinkler Systems | Automatic fire suppression | High-rise buildings |
| Fire Hydrant Systems | Firefighting water supply | Industrial & large complexes |

The latest fire safety rules in India 2026 include mandatory Fire NOC, installation of fire alarms, sprinklers, emergency exits, and compliance with NBC guidelines.
To get a Fire NOC, submit building plans, install required fire safety systems, undergo inspection by the fire department, and receive approval after compliance.
Yes, fire safety compliance is mandatory for all commercial buildings, including offices and malls, before starting operations.
The cost depends on building size, type, and required systems like alarms, sprinklers, and extinguishers, ranging from basic to advanced setups.
Buildings without a Fire NOC can face fines, legal action, closure, and cancellation of business licenses.
